ABN AMRO Mellon Global Securities Services B.V. has unveiled a new Kapitalanlagegesellschaft (KAG) lending product.

For KAGs, ABN AMRO Mellon has automated the loan posting process through the development of an interface, which enables all German KAG accounting systems to receive transactions and automatically post them to their systems.

These transactions include loan openings and closings as well as the posting of income, fees and partial loan transactions.

For investors, income is achieved through the securities lending programme, creating incremental revenue with minimal impact to the investment management process. The programme complies with all KAG regulations but also enables securities lending traders to respond to market demands.

“Our programme substantially reduces the workload placed on KAGs, and has been greeted enthusiastically by Spezialfonds investors who are encouraging their KAGs to implement the programme,” says Michelle Grundmann, General Manager of ABN AMRO Mellon’s Frankfurt office.
